BANJA LUKA, September 4 (FENA) - Minister of Foreign Affairs of Bosnia and Herzegovina Igor Crnadak will host an informal meeting on September 5, 2018, in Banja Luka of the ministers of foreign affairs of the Southeast European Cooperation Process (SEECP) that will take place as part of the one-year presidency of Bosnia and Herzegovina over this regional initiative.
Bosnia and Herzegovina took over its second presidency of the SEECP in April 2018, from the Republic of Slovenia, said the BiH Ministry of Foreign Affairs.
Bosnia and Herzegovina's SEECP chairmanship takes place under the motto "Better Connecting for Improved Living", with the following priorities of the presidency: connectivity in the field of digital infrastructure, connectivity in the areas of security and youth, and the acceleration of the EU path for the SEECP region.
The meeting will gather high level delegations of SEECP participants, representatives of the European Union and the Regional Cooperation Council (RCC).
